Installing rocketchat failed with
invalid IPv4 address: ParseAddr("IP_DATA_2"): unable to parse IP
ipUpdateComposeTags allocates one IP per SERVICE_TAG_N annotation and fills
IP_TAG_i only where SERVICE_TAG_i exists. The four new apps tagged only their
primary service, so every sidecar — matrix's postgres, mattermost's postgres,
rocketchat's mongo, and fifteen of stoat's sixteen — kept a literal IP_DATA_n
in the deployed compose and docker refused to create the container.
Tag every service that carries an ipv4_address, index-aligned with its IP_TAG.
For stoat that also meant moving caddy from SERVICE_TAG_1 to _6 so the indices
line up with the IPs rather than the reading order.
mastodon had the same latent break (IP_TAG_2 and _3 untagged) and is fixed the
same way — it would have failed on first install for the same reason.
SERVICE_TAG carries the compose *key*, not container_name: 'libreportal app
restart <app> <service>' passes it to 'docker compose restart', which only
understands keys.
